MILLIGAN COLLEGE, Tenn. (Oct. 27, 2018) â€"
Sam Dawson and
Roberto Fernandez Garrido each netted a goal, but ultimately the Milligan College men's soccer team dropped a 3-2 decision Saturday night in double overtime to Columbia International University (11-6, 4-6 AAC) on Anglin Field in an Appalachian Athletic Conference match.
It was the regular season finale and senior night for the Buffaloes (7-7-2, 3-5-2 AAC), who will continue their season in the AAC Tournament. Seniors
Luke Dove,
Jonathan Russell,
Nazren Habte,
Tayzere Arnott,
Jack Royston and
Bradley Hammond were honored during the pregame.
GARRIDO PUTS BUFFS ON THE BOARD FIRST
It didn't take long for Milligan to jump on the board as
Harry Griffin took a great touch in the seventh minute of the match off of a pass from
Luis de la Torre, and crossed it into the box for Garrido, who netted his team leading 12th goal.
The assist was Griffin's ninth of the year, which is tops on the team. For de la Torre, the assist was his first of the season.
DAWSON PROVIDES THE EQUALIZER
After CIU responded with two unanswered goals to take a 2-1 advantage early in the second half, the Buffs would produce the equalizer in the 71st minute. After a foul by the Rams allowed for a Milligan free kick,
Joel Dominguez found
Sam Dawson in the box, who proceeded to head the ball into the back of the net to make it 2-2.
The goal was Dawson's first of the season, while Dominguez tallied his fifth assist on the year. Neither team was able to break the scoreless tie in the final 29 minutes of regulation, sending the match to overtime.
FINAL MINUTE OF DOUBLE OVERTIME PROVES KEY
After a scoreless first overtime period, the teams headed to a second that was filled with plenty of action. In the 104th minute, the Rams were able to draw a foul in the penalty box to set up a potential game winning goal.
Romulo Barreto took the penalty for CIU, but Milligan goal keeper
Luke Dove made an incredible diving save lunging out to his left to keep the match alive.
The Rams would not give in though as they continued to press the Milligan defense and were able to finally break through in the 109th minute as Barreto sneaked one past Dove for the golden goal.
BY THE NUMBERS
For the match, Milligan was outshot 29-20, including 17-10 on shots on goal. Garrido attempted more than half of the Buffs attempts with 11 shots, seven of which were on target.
Robell Habte, Russell and de la Torre each followed with two shots apiece.
Dove registered a career high 13 saves for the Buffs in the loss.
